{"id":39609,"date":"2023-05-24T21:57:28","date_gmt":"2023-05-24T14:57:28","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/englishteststore.net\/lesson\/uncategorized\/know-sb-as-sth-meaning-examples-how-to-use-correctly\/"},"modified":"2023-05-24T21:57:28","modified_gmt":"2023-05-24T14:57:28","slug":"know-sb-as-sth-meaning-examples-how-to-use-correctly","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/englishteststore.net\/lesson\/phrasal-verbs\/know-sb-as-sth-meaning-examples-how-to-use-correctly\/","title":{"rendered":"Know sb as sth Meaning, Examples &#038; How to Use Correctly"},"content":{"rendered":"<h2>What Does &#8220;Know sb as sth&#8221; Mean?<\/h2>  \n<p>&#8220;Know sb as sth&#8221; means to recognize or identify someone by a particular role, quality, or characteristic. It shows how a person is commonly understood or regarded.<\/p>  \n\n<h2>Introduction<\/h2>  \n<p>The phrase &#8220;Know sb as sth&#8221; is used to describe how someone is recognized or identified by others. It often refers to a person&#8217;s job, reputation, or a defining feature. For example, you might say, &#8220;I know her as a talented artist,&#8221; meaning you recognize her by her artistic skills. Understanding the &#8220;Know sb as sth&#8221; meaning helps learners use this expression naturally in daily conversations, making descriptions clearer. This phrase is common in both spoken and written English, especially when introducing or talking about someone\u2019s known role or characteristic.<\/p>  \n\n\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-humix-humix-block\" style=\"justify-content:center\"><div class='open-video-oembed' style='width:640px;max-width:100%;'><script>(window.openVideoPlayers = window.openVideoPlayers || []).push({target: document.currentScript, \"videoID\":\"jHzpKa17HPu\",\"float\":true,\"isGenerated\":true})<\/script><\/div><script data-ezscrex='false' data-cfasync='false' async src=\"https:\/\/open.video\/video.js\"><\/script><\/div>\n\n\n<h2>Quick Info Box<\/h2>  \n<ul>  \n  <li><strong>Phrasal verb:<\/strong> Know somebody as something<\/li>  \n  <li><strong>Type:<\/strong> Transitive<\/li>  \n  <li><strong>Level:<\/strong> B1 (Intermediate)<\/li>  \n  <li><strong>Short meaning:<\/strong> To recognize or identify someone by a particular role or quality<\/li>  \n<\/ul>  \n\n<h2>Structure (Grammar Rules)<\/h2>  \n<p>The phrase &#8220;Know sb as sth&#8221; is inseparable. You cannot place words between &#8220;know&#8221; and &#8220;as.&#8221; The structure is:<\/p>  \n<ul>  \n  <li>Subject + know + somebody + as + something<\/li>  \n  <li>Example: I know him as a reliable friend.<\/li>  \n<\/ul>  \n<p>Since &#8220;know&#8221; is a transitive verb here, it always takes a direct object (somebody) followed by &#8220;as&#8221; and a noun or noun phrase describing that person.<\/p>  \n\n<h2>How to Use &#8220;Know sb as sth&#8221;?<\/h2>  \n<p>Use &#8220;Know sb as sth&#8221; when you want to express how you or others recognize someone. It usually involves a role, job, or characteristic. This phrase emphasizes the way a person is commonly identified or understood by others.<\/p>  \n<p>It is suitable for both formal and informal contexts. For example, you can say:<\/p>  \n<ul>  \n  <li>&#8220;She is known as an expert in her field.&#8221;<\/li>  \n  <li>&#8220;I know him as a trustworthy colleague.&#8221;<\/li>  \n<\/ul>  \n<p>Remember, the phrase focuses on recognition or reputation rather than just meeting someone.<\/p>  \n\n<h2>Examples<\/h2>  \n<p>Here are some natural sentences using &#8220;Know sb as sth in a sentence&#8221;:<\/p>  \n<ul>  \n  <li>I know Jane as a hardworking student who always helps others.<\/li>  \n  <li>Many people know him as the best chef in town.<\/li>  \n  <li>We know her as a kind and generous person.<\/li>  \n  <li>He is known as the founder of the company.<\/li>  \n  <li>Do you know him as a reliable source of information?<\/li>  \n<\/ul>  \n\n<h2>Common Mistakes<\/h2>  \n<p>It\u2019s easy to confuse &#8220;know sb as sth&#8221; with other phrases. Watch out for these mistakes:<\/p>  \n<ul>  \n  <li>Incorrect: I know as him a good teacher.  \n  <br>Correct: I know him as a good teacher.<\/li>  \n  <li>Incorrect: She knows him for a great artist.  \n  <br>Correct: She knows him as a great artist.<\/li>  \n  <li>Incorrect: They know him like a friend.  \n  <br>Correct: They know him as a friend.<\/li>  \n<\/ul>  \n<p>The key is to always use &#8220;know somebody as&#8221; followed by the noun or noun phrase describing the person.<\/p>  \n\n<h2>Differences \/ Synonyms<\/h2>  \n<p>Sometimes &#8220;know sb as sth&#8221; is compared with similar phrases like &#8220;recognize sb as sth&#8221; or &#8220;see sb as sth.&#8221;<\/p>  \n<ul>  \n  <li><strong>Know sb as sth<\/strong> means you are aware of or identify someone by a role or characteristic.<\/li>  \n  <li><strong>Recognize sb as sth<\/strong> emphasizes acknowledging someone\u2019s role, often for the first time or officially.<\/li>  \n  <li><strong>See sb as sth<\/strong> expresses a personal opinion or perception about someone.<\/li>  \n<\/ul>  \n<p>Example:<\/p>  \n<ul>  \n  <li>I know her as a great teacher. (I am aware of her role.)<\/li>  \n  <li>The community recognizes her as a leader. (Official acknowledgment.)<\/li>  \n  <li>I see her as a close friend. (My personal view.)<\/li>  \n<\/ul>  \n\n<h2>Common Collocations<\/h2>  \n<p>Here are common nouns used with &#8220;Know sb as sth&#8221; and their meanings:<\/p>  \n<ul>  \n  <li><strong>Leader<\/strong> \u2013 someone who guides others<\/li>  \n  <li><strong>Expert<\/strong> \u2013 a person with deep knowledge<\/li>  \n  <li><strong>Friend<\/strong> \u2013 a person you trust and like<\/li>  \n  <li><strong>Teacher<\/strong> \u2013 someone who educates others<\/li>  \n  <li><strong>Artist<\/strong> \u2013 a person who creates art<\/li>  \n  <li><strong>Founder<\/strong> \u2013 someone who starts something<\/li>  \n<\/ul>  \n\n\n<h2>Related Phrasal Verbs<\/h2>\n<p>Here are related phrasal verbs of <strong>know sb as sth<\/strong>: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><a href=\"https:\/\/englishteststore.net\/lesson\/phrasal-verbs\/know-sth-as-sth-meaning-examples-how-to-use-correctly\/\">Know Sth As Sth<\/a><\/li><li><a href=\"https:\/\/englishteststore.net\/lesson\/phrasal-verbs\/know-of-sb-meaning-examples-how-to-use-in-english\/\">Know Of Sb<\/a><\/li><li><a href=\"https:\/\/englishteststore.net\/lesson\/phrasal-verbs\/know-of-sth-meaning-examples-how-to-use\/\">Know Of Sth<\/a><\/li><\/ul><h2>Real-life Dialogue<\/h2>  \n<p>Here\u2019s a short conversation using &#8220;know sb as sth&#8221;:<\/p>  \n<p><strong>Anna:<\/strong> Do you know Mark as a good programmer?<\/p>  \n<p><strong>Ben:<\/strong> Yes, I know him as one of the best developers in our company.<\/p>  \n<p><strong>Anna:<\/strong> That\u2019s great!
